  1. It does sound fuel related, I would not continue to through parts and guesses at it... measure the fuel pressure. Tee in a test gauge between the fuel damper and the connection at the manifold. I have run the hose out the back of the hood and held the gauge face down to the windshield with the wiper, so I could see it as I drive. If the pressure is good you can rule out pump and filter issues.
  2. I have also formed shields out of aluminum sheet and attached them with hose clamps. Even small air gaps can be very effective, look at some of the stock style underbody shields above the exhaust. In this case we are not looking to contain the heat and move it far away, we just need to shield the radiant heat in one direction to get a little better life out of the boot (inner boots are pretty cheap and easy to change). A wrap should work, but if you drive in wet/dirty environments it will likely hold moisture and road salt/chemicals. I like the idea of a factory style shield that clamps/bolts around the pipe, but there is no readymade solution and it takes a bit of work.

  6. My vote is bad radiator, but you may now have other issues from the repeated overheating. The rad can look fine from the outside with no external leaks and still be bad. It is common with Subaru's for the tubes in the rad to plug. To check this, bring the car up to temp, make sure the thermostat in open and let it run for a bit. Shut it down and feel the radiator core top to bottom (reach through the fans or pull them first). If you find sections that are cold or much cooler than the rest the rad is bad. First check for bad head gaskets is bubbles in the recovery tank. Gary
  7. Is the vibration the same at that RPM in any gear (speed)? If so, it is likely engine, convertor or input shaft related. Otherwise I'd be looking at driveline, drive shaft or wheel balance first.
  8. I agree with Marvick, I don't think there is any thing to worry about. I have found my GT one of the easiest cars to fill, no jacking or other tricks required, just a simple, logical procedure. With both caps off, fill the radiator tell full, wait a few minutes, refill, wait, refill. Usually after two or three times and about five minutes it wont take any more. Put the rad cap on. Repeat the fill and wait routine for the turbo tank. Now with the cap still off the turbo tank start the car and let it idle. The level will normally go down once things start flowing, top it up. For the first minute or so of idling keep adding coolant as needed, but don't bring the level up to the very top, leave a little room, maybe 1/2" or so. After a couple of minutes it things will start to warm, the coolant will start to expand, and the level in the turbo tank will start to rise. Once the level comes up to full (where the bottom of the cap will sit), put the cap on. Get in the car and check the gauge, it should start moving at this point. I normally run the throttle up and down a little as I watch the gauge come up. I don't know that it makes a real difference but my thinking is more flow might chase some air out. The gauge should come up to normal and the thermostat should open, now you have flow through the whole system. Let it run for a while, check for leaks, and fill up the recovery tank. I find that the system will draw in a little more coolant after the first heat cycle (with full cool down), so I "overfill" the recover tank by any inch or two. Now take it for a drive and keep a eye on the temp gauge. When you get back check for leaks and look at the level of the recovery tank, it should be where you left it or slightly higher. I find if I do it right I can refill the system and end up with the recovery tank right where I want it without spilling a drop or opening a cap. Its become a bit of a contest for me at this point.   21. I'm not gonna be your guy for offroad mods (never done any to a Subaru). On the engine, start with basic service/maintenance. If you don't know when the timing belt was last changed you might want to do that. And don't skimp, on the quality of the kit, the cheap ones have garbage idler pulleys that will fail in short order. And do the water pump while you are there.

  23. Technical note; the type of LSD is different between the GT's R160 Viscous LSD and the Spec B's R180 Torsen LSD (gear type). Also the (US) Spec B gets traction control (not sure about the '06). Other cosmetics not mentioned yet; chrome on the side skirts, Momo steering wheel with radio controls and factory Nav.
